Have you thought about signing up with amazon associates and then putting a link in the video description that links to the products you use or mention in your videos?
That way you can earn 5% of whatever they buy from amazon after they click your link (with in 24 hours of clicking the link).

If it is backed by a song that is not yours does that mean your infringing copy right?
In simple terms yes. You cannot use other peoples songs without their express permission (which would usually include royalty payments) However, if you want to look into using music, then it's worth having a look at the copyright laws.
http://www.copyrightservice.co.uk/protect/p07_music_copyright
In simple terms, the owner of the song be it Elvis, or Beethoven needs to have been dead for over 70 years for the work to be copyright free. In addition, the recording of it needs to be over 50 years old. So, if you wanted to use a Beethoven song, then you would need to use one that was recorded over 50 years ago. Then you would be ok.
Alternatively, look at this website for some modern (read unknown) modern artists who offer their work royalty free. They may not be known, but their music might be great, and work really well with the visual you have in mind, so worth a look.
